The ratio of the wavelengths for 2 1  transition in Li2+,  He +  and H is

From Bohr’s formula , the wave number 1λ is given by

         1 λ = Z2R 1n12-1n2   2

where Z is atomic number, R the Rydberg's constant and n is the quantum number.

⇒    λ 1 Z 2

Atomic number of lithium is 3, of helium is 2 and of hydrogen is 1.

∴    λ Li 2 +  :  λ He +  :  λ H = 1 3 2  :  1 2 2  :  1

                                     = 1 9  :  1 4  :  1
